What Is A Magnetic Dip . The lines of magnetic flux leave the earth at the magnetic north pole and enter at the magnetic south pole, pronouncing magnetic dip near the poles. The magnetic dip is defined as the angle made horizontally by the earth’s magnetic field lines. It is also known as dip angle. The magnetic compass will tend to dip more at the poles than closer to the magnetic equator. Magnetic dip, dip angle, or magnetic inclination is the angle made with the horizontal by the earth's magnetic field lines.
